#2     Your child is not trained to apply the same concept or thinking process to solve different question types!

Most tuition centres will teach your child how to use a concept or thinking process to solve a question in its particular context.

Hence, while your child would master how to answer a question in that scenario, he or she wouldn’t be able to answer another question presented in a different scenario, even if both questions involve the same concept or thinking process!

As such, your child will most likely be clueless when tackling unfamiliar questions in the Maths exam (which is very common nowadays), causing nearly all efforts to go to waste!

#3     Your child is most likely learning Maths on a topical basis, instead of mastering critical heuristics tools that can be applied across ALL topics!

In the Maths exam, your child isn’t tested topic by topic – in fact, most challenging questions involve the application of more than one topic.

Therefore, if your child is not trained in the critical heuristics tools systematically to tackle questions across ALL topics, it’ll be very difficult to gain full marks for those tricky questions in the exam!
